Renshaw Horse Rescuers In For Special Recognition

By 250 News

Friday, February 20, 2009 03:51 AM

Prince George, B.C.- Busy day in Prince George today for the Premier. Gordon Campbell will be at the airport at 11:00 this morning for the official opening of the runway project. 
Then, the Premier will be at a Chamber of Commerce luncheon where the McBride horse rescuers will be given special recognition.
The Premier then heads to Malaspina school for a 2010 event complete with Olympic mascots.
